Scrapy视图返回一个空白页面

时间:2015-07-02 16:10:03

标签: python web-scraping web-crawler scrapy

我是Scrapy的新人,我只是想抓一下http://www.diseasesdatabase.com/

当我输入scrapy view http://www.diseasesdatabase.com/时,它会显示一个空白页面,但如果我下载页面并在本地文件上执行此操作,则会像往常一样显示。为什么会这样?

1 个答案:

答案 0 :(得分:2)

假装是一个提供User-Agent标题的真实浏览器:

scrapy view http://www.diseasesdatabase.com/ -s USER_AGENT="Mozilla/5.0 (Macintosh; Intel Mac OS X 10_10_2)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/43.0.2357.130 Safari/537.36"

为我工作。

请注意,此处-s选项有助于覆盖内置USER_AGENT setting